[xsl] namespace reference in xsl without being attribute in output xml

I need to have a different way to reference a namespace so that I get an
output xml file that matches a customer specification, presumably by
referencing a dtd correctly.
This is a long message but I hope it contains enough and only what is needed.
I hope that the words I use are not so incorrect as to confuse.

I have an xml file, from our customer, that looks like:

<?xml version="1.0" encoding="iso-8859-1"?>
<!DOCTYPE orders SYSTEM "ptsiiiorder114.dtd">
<?xml-stylesheet type="text/xsl" href="issue.xsl" ?>
<orders>
...
<pii>S9999-9994(04)00218-1</pii>
...
</orders>

I want to generate an xml file, with namespace references, like:

<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
<!DOCTYPE serial-issue PUBLIC "-//ES//DTD serials issue DTD version
5.1.0//EN//XML" "si510.dtd">
<serial-issue>
<issue-info>
<ce:pii>S9999-9994(04)X0057-X</ce:pii>
...
</issue-info>
...
</serial-issue>

(The sample I'm modeling this on is from another supplier, though IE opens it
with an error, "Use of default namespace declaration attribute in DTD not
supported. Error processing resource 'file:///C:/a/Issue.xml'. L...".)
I'm running the transform from FileMaker 6 (using ? version of xslt
processor?). My transform looks like:

<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
<xsl:stylesheet version="1.0"
xmlns:a=" http://www.filemaker.com/fmpdsoresult "
xmlns:ce=" http://www.elsevier.com/xml/common/dtd "
exclude-result-prefixes="a"
xmlns:xsl=" http://www.w3.org/1999/XSL/Transform ">
<xsl:output method="xml" doctype-system="si510.dtd" encoding="UTF-8"
doctype-public="-//ES//DTD serials issue DTD version 5.1.0//EN//XML"
indent="yes"/>
<xsl:template match="/">
<serial-issue>
<xsl:variable name="OrderFile" select="document('Order.xml')"/>
<issue-info>
<xsl:for-each select="$OrderFile/orders/order/issue-info/general-info">
<!-- probably could use a better technique for single valued attributes >
<ce:pii>
<xsl:value-of select="pii"/>
</ce:pii>
...
</xsl:for-each>
</issue-info>
...
</serial-issue>
</xsl:template>

I include the namespace declaration   xmlns:ce="
http://www.elsevier.com/xml/common/dtd "   so that I don't get errors like:

XML parsing error:
The prefix 'ce' has not been mapped to any URI
Line number :29
Column Number:13

But then I get the namespace attribute in the output file:

...
<serial-issue xmlns:ce=" http://www.elsevier.com/xml/common/dtd ">
...
</serial-issue>

I want <serial-issue> with no namespace declaration/attribute.
The namespace declarations are in the si510.dtd:

...
<!-- include the common element pool -->

<!ENTITY % common.ent
PUBLIC "-//ES//ELEMENTS common element pool version 1.1.3//EN//XML"
"common113.ent">
%common.ent;

<!-- namespaces and public identifiers -->

<!ENTITY % ESSI.xmlns "' http://www.elsevier.com/xml/si/dtd' " >

<!-- attribute group entities -->

<!ENTITY % top-level.att
"xmlns CDATA #FIXED %ESSI.xmlns;
version CDATA #FIXED '5.1'
xmlns:ce CDATA #FIXED %ESCE.xmlns;
xmlns:sb CDATA #FIXED %ESSB.xmlns;
xmlns:xlink CDATA #FIXED %XLINK.xmlns;
xml:lang %language; 'en'">

<!-- serial-issue (top element) -->

<!ELEMENT serial-issue ( issue-info, issue-data, issue-body )>
<!ATTLIST serial-issue
%top-level.att; >

<!-- unique identification of the issue -->

<!ELEMENT issue-info ( ce:pii, ce:doi?, jid, ce:issn, volume-issue-number,
ce:isbn? )>
...
